航天器发动机羽流紫外辐射的在轨监测试验及分析 下载: 608次
On-Orbit Monitoring Test and Analysis of Ultraviolet Radiation of Spacecraft Engine Plumes
摘要
为了不影响发动机的运行和航天活动的开展,基于羽流紫外辐射的监测和光谱特性,对发动机的工作状态、羽流特性等进行了在轨观测。从传回的试验数据可以看出,在轨羽流紫外辐射试验获得了较好的观测结果,并为今后开展发动机羽流常态化监视及羽流效应的研究提供了较好的参考。
Abstract
Without influencing the normal operation of engines and space activities, the on-orbit observation of the working state and plume characteristics of the engines is carried out based on the monitoring of ultraviolet radiation and the spectral characteristics of plumes. From the returned test data, one can see that the on-orbit plume ultraviolet radiation test has obtained relatively nice observation results and provides a certain reference for the future research of plume effects and the routine monitoring of plumes.
